Chestnut Beats Team of Five in Pepto Ice Cream Battle

08-15-2010

Joey Chestnut fought off a field of five challengers eating as a team at the Pepto Bismol Ice Cream Eating Contest in Austin, TX. Chestnut downed 1.25 gallons of vanilla ice cream in five minutes while the team of Austinites ate a combined 1 gallon.

This is the second time in the Pepto Bismol Summer Food Festival Tour that Chestnut has beaten a field of five challengers. He was not expected to win in ice cream, which was a short, five-minute event, and one that eating afficionados thought would be easy for contenders.

Chestnut ignored brain freeze and ploughed through a bucket of ice cream which started out very solid, but which became very soupy around the edges under the 100-degree Austin sun. Members of the crowd remarked that he seemed as comfortable negotiating the solid ice cream as he did with the soupy ice cream.
